The Courage of the Commonplace
The Courage of the Commonplace
1913-08-01
5.5
en
13m
Drama
A farmer's daughter, who devotedly endlessly gives selflessly of herself to her parents and younger siblings, dreams of going to college, which she's saved money to be able to pay for.
